Boston Scientific (NYSE:BSX) Price Target Lowered to $85.00 at Royal Bank Of Canada

Boston Scientific (NYSE:BSXGet Free Report) had its price objective lowered by equities researchers at Royal Bank Of Canada from $100.00 to $85.00 in a research report issued to clients and investors on Monday,Benzinga reports. The firm currently has an “outperform” rating on the medical equipment provider’s stock. Royal Bank Of Canada’s price target would indicate a potential upside of 90.17% from the company’s current price.

Boston Scientific (NYSE:BSXGet Free Report) last released its earnings results on Wednesday, April 22nd. The medical equipment provider reported $0.80 EPS for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.79 by $0.01. The company had revenue of $5.20 billion during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$5.19 billion. Boston Scientific had a return on equity of 19.17% and a net margin of 17.29%.Boston Scientific’s quarterly revenue was up 11.6%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same quarter last year, the company earned $0.75 earnings per share. Boston Scientific has set its Q2 2026 guidance at 0.820-0.840 EPS and its FY 2026 guidance at 3.340-3.410 EPS. As a group, sell-side analysts anticipate that Boston Scientific will post 3.36 EPS for the current year.

Boston Scientific announced that its board has initiated a stock buyback program on Monday, May 18th that permits the company to buyback $5.00 billion in outstanding shares. This buyback authorization permits the medical equipment provider to purchase up to 6.4% of its shares through open market purchases. Boston Scientific Company Profile

Boston Scientific Corporation (NYSE: BSX) is a global medical device company that develops, manufactures and markets a broad portfolio of products used in less-invasive medical procedures. Founded in 1979 by John Abele and Peter Nicholas, the company is headquartered in Marlborough, Massachusetts, and focuses on technologies that enable physicians to treat a wide range of cardiovascular, digestive, urologic, pulmonary and chronic pain conditions without open surgery.

Boston Scientific’s activities span product development, clinical research, regulatory affairs and commercial sales.
